Lines Matching refs:fdt
54 static void *fdt; variable
61 int size = fdt_totalsize(fdt); in expand_buf()
68 rc = fdt_open_into(fdt, buf, size); in expand_buf()
73 fdt = buf; in expand_buf()
78 return offset_devp(fdt_path_offset(fdt, path)); in fdt_wrapper_finddevice()
87 p = fdt_getprop(fdt, devp_offset(devp), name, &len); in fdt_wrapper_getprop()
99 rc = fdt_setprop(fdt, devp_offset(devp), name, buf, len); in fdt_wrapper_setprop()
102 rc = fdt_setprop(fdt, devp_offset(devp), name, buf, len); in fdt_wrapper_setprop()
110 return fdt_del_node(fdt, devp_offset(devp)); in fdt_wrapper_del_node()
115 return offset_devp(fdt_parent_offset(fdt, devp_offset(devp))); in fdt_wrapper_get_parent()
122 offset = fdt_add_subnode(fdt, devp_offset(devp), name); in fdt_wrapper_create_node()
125 offset = fdt_add_subnode(fdt, devp_offset(devp), name); in fdt_wrapper_create_node()
136 int offset = fdt_node_offset_by_prop_value(fdt, devp_offset_find(prev), in fdt_wrapper_find_node_by_prop_value()
144 int offset = fdt_node_offset_by_compatible(fdt, devp_offset_find(prev), in fdt_wrapper_find_node_by_compatible()
153 rc = fdt_get_path(fdt, devp_offset(devp), buf, len); in fdt_wrapper_get_path()
163 rc = fdt_pack(fdt); in fdt_wrapper_finalize()
167 return (unsigned long)fdt; in fdt_wrapper_finalize()
187 fdt = blob; in fdt_init()
188 bufsize = fdt_totalsize(fdt) + EXPAND_GRANULARITY; in fdt_init()
193 err = fdt_open_into(fdt, buf, bufsize); in fdt_init()
198 fdt = buf; in fdt_init()